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
673 2520221 25764829 05647085 71
611794600 87 447849
611794600 87 447849
3145975287 287495 36886
All about undefined
Interested in learning more?
611794600 87 447849
3145975287 287495 36886
See more
014 797604070 2379523
396016446 38793048311 75
See more
96 0242
954 75626457 035731958 36608 070
See more